    Hi all,

    I may be moving to Houston in summer. It's on the list along with some other cities. I was hoping someone could fill me in on production breweries in Houston, preferably those breweries with packaging lines in place or plans to start packaging soon. BA lists just five breweries in "Houston," and one of those has just a PO box for an address. The only Houston brewery I'm remotely familiar with is St. Arnold.

    Thanks!
     
  2. Lutter

    Lutter Initiate (0) Jun 30, 2010 Texas

    Karbach
    Buffalo Bayou

    I think that's all right now in Houston proper... I know 8th Wonder is coming soon. No Label and Southern Star are in the area as well, but not Houston proper.
